24 /*
25  * cfb_console.c
26  *
27  * Color Framebuffer Console driver for 8/15/16/24/32 bits per pixel.
28  *
29  * At the moment only the 8x16 font is tested and the font fore- and
30  * background color is limited to black/white/gray colors. The Linux
31  * logo can be placed in the upper left corner and additional board
32  * information strings (that normaly goes to serial port) can be drawed.
33  *
34  * The console driver can use the standard PC keyboard interface (i8042)
35  * for character input. Character output goes to a memory mapped video
36  * framebuffer with little or big-endian organisation.
37  * With environment setting 'console=serial' the console i/o can be
38  * forced to serial port.
39
40  The driver uses graphic specific defines/parameters/functions:
41
42  (for SMI LynxE graphic chip)
43
44  CONFIG_VIDEO_SMI_LYNXEM - use graphic driver for SMI 710,712,810
45  VIDEO_FB_LITTLE_ENDIAN  - framebuffer organisation default: big endian
46  VIDEO_HW_RECTFILL       - graphic driver supports hardware rectangle fill
47  VIDEO_HW_BITBLT         - graphic driver supports hardware bit blt
48
49  Console Parameters are set by graphic drivers global struct:
50
51  VIDEO_VISIBLE_COLS          - x resolution
52  VIDEO_VISIBLE_ROWS          - y resolution
53  VIDEO_PIXEL_SIZE            - storage size in byte per pixel
54  VIDEO_DATA_FORMAT           - graphical data format GDF
55  VIDEO_FB_ADRS               - start of video memory
56
57  CONFIG_I8042_KBD            - AT Keyboard driver for i8042
58  VIDEO_KBD_INIT_FCT          - init function for keyboard
59  VIDEO_TSTC_FCT              - keyboard_tstc function
60  VIDEO_GETC_FCT              - keyboard_getc function
61
62  CONFIG_CONSOLE_CURSOR       - on/off drawing cursor is done with delay
63                                loop in VIDEO_TSTC_FCT (i8042)
64  CONFIG_SYS_CONSOLE_BLINK_COUNT     - value for delay loop - blink rate
65  CONFIG_CONSOLE_TIME         - display time/date in upper right corner,
66                                needs CONFIG_CMD_DATE and CONFIG_CONSOLE_CURSOR
67  CONFIG_VIDEO_LOGO           - display Linux Logo in upper left corner
68  CONFIG_VIDEO_BMP_LOGO       - use bmp_logo instead of linux_logo
69  CONFIG_CONSOLE_EXTRA_INFO   - display additional board information strings
70                                that normaly goes to serial port. This define
71                                requires a board specific function:
72                                video_drawstring (VIDEO_INFO_X,
73                                                  VIDEO_INFO_Y + i*VIDEO_FONT_HEIGHT,
74                                                  info);
75                                that fills a info buffer at i=row.
76                                s.a: board/eltec/bab7xx.
77 CONFIG_VGA_AS_SINGLE_DEVICE  - If set the framebuffer device will be initialised
78                                as an output only device. The Keyboard driver
79                                will not be set-up. This may be used, if you
80                                have none or more than one Keyboard devices
81                                (USB Keyboard, AT Keyboard).
82
83 CONFIG_VIDEO_SW_CURSOR:      - Draws a cursor after the last character. No
84                                blinking is provided. Uses the macros CURSOR_SET
85                                and CURSOR_OFF.
86 CONFIG_VIDEO_HW_CURSOR:      - Uses the hardware cursor capability of the
87                                graphic chip. Uses the macro CURSOR_SET.
88                                ATTENTION: If booting an OS, the display driver
89                                must disable the hardware register of the graphic
90                                chip. Otherwise a blinking field is displayed
91 */
